Item 7.01 Regulation FD Disclosure.

During the first two months of CLARCOR’s fiscal 2015 second quarter (which will end May 30, 2015), CLARCOR ("the Company"), like certain of its competitors, has observed adverse conditions in certain of its end-markets, most notably in the markets served by its Engine/Mobile Filtration segment.  These conditions include a slowdown in orders from independent Engine/Mobile aftermarket distributors as well as continued softness in the original equipment manufacturer ("OEM") and original equipment supplier ("OES") markets and in certain international markets, which have also been impacted by unfavorable changes in foreign currency exchange rates. Given that the Company still has nearly a month left in its fiscal 2015 second quarter and approximately seven months remaining in its 2015 fiscal year, the Company is not presently in a position to quantify the expected impact that these market conditions may have on the Company’s 2015 sales and diluted earnings per share guidance. The Company intends to address these subjects and provide such information when the Company releases its fiscal 2015 second quarter earnings and full year 2015 earnings guidance in mid-June. However, if present trends continue, the Company would anticipate revising downward its full year 2015 sales and diluted earnings per share guidance at that time.
